What Most Buyers Get Wrong
Rack Shape and Turkey Stability
When roasting a turkey, the rack’s design significantly impacts how evenly it cooks. A V-shaped rack, like the one with the Amazon Basics pan, cradles the bird, promoting airflow around the entire surface and allowing drippings to collect below for gravy. This is crucial for achieving that golden-brown crispiness on all sides, preventing the bottom from becoming soggy.
Consider the height and width of the rack within the pan to ensure your chosen turkey fits comfortably.
Pan Size for the Grand Feast
Turkey roasting pans come in various dimensions, and selecting the right size is paramount to avoid a dry bird or a messy oven. Pans like the 16-inch Cuisinart or the 17 x 14 inch HexClad are generous enough for larger birds, ensuring there’s enough space for air circulation. A pan that’s too small can lead to overcrowding, uneven cooking, and spillage.
Always measure your turkey and consider the pan’s internal dimensions, not just its external ones, to guarantee a perfect fit.

What to Consider for the Best Turkey Roasting Pan
Material and durability
For lasting performance, prioritize high-quality stainless steel or solid cast iron roasters. Stainless steel, especially heavy-gauge versions, offers excellent heat distribution and won’t warp. Enamel-coated cast iron provides a beautiful, non-reactive surface that’s easy to clean.
Carbon steel, while robust, requires seasoning and can rust if not cared for. For a balance of durability and cooking ease, choose a thick stainless steel pan with riveted handles; it’s a workhorse that will last for decades.
Roasting pan size and capacity
Select your roasting pan based on the largest turkey you’ll typically cook. Pans designed for up to 15lb birds usually measure around 16×13 inches, ideal for smaller holiday gatherings or frequent use. For larger celebrations, opt for pans accommodating 20lb birds, which extend to 18×14 inches or more.
Ensure the pan’s depth, typically 3-4 inches, is sufficient to hold drippings and prevent overflow. A 17×13 inch pan offers versatile capacity for most home cooks.
Rack features and design
A liftout rack is essential for easy turkey removal and draining. V-racks offer superior support, allowing air to circulate around the bird for crispier skin, while flat racks are adequate for smaller birds or roasts. Look for a rack with sturdy crossbars and a weight capacity that comfortably supports your turkey without bending.
A V-rack with a wide base provides the most stable and convenient cooking experience for birds of any size.
Handle design and comfort
Prioritize comfort and safety with sturdy, riveted handles that extend away from the pan’s body. These provide a secure grip, even with oven mitts. Foldaway or integrated handles can save storage space but may be less robust.
For heat resistance, look for handles made of silicone or a material that stays cool to the touch. Comfortable, substantial handles on your roasting pan are critical for safe transport from oven to counter.
Additional features
Beyond the basics, consider a pan with a built-in thermometer port for effortless temperature monitoring without opening the oven door. Nonstick interiors simplify cleanup, though they may not hold up as well to abrasive cleaning. Dishwasher-safe materials add convenience, but handwashing is often recommended for longevity, especially for stainless steel.
A roasting pan offering both a nonstick interior and dishwasher-safe properties provides the best blend of ease and durability for everyday cooking.

Frequently Asked Questions
What Material Is Best For A Turkey Roasting Pan?
Heavy-gauge stainless steel or carbon steel are excellent choices for a turkey roasting pan because they offer superior durability and heat conductivity for even roasting. These materials are robust, resist warping, and provide reliable performance for years of holiday cooking.
How Large Should A Turkey Roasting Pan Be?
The ideal size for a turkey roasting pan depends on the bird’s weight; a pan measuring at least 16 inches long and 7 inches wide is generally suitable for a standard 12-15 pound turkey. Ensure there’s enough space for the bird to sit comfortably while allowing for airflow and surrounding vegetables.
Are Roasting Pan Racks Essential?
Yes, a roasting pan rack is highly beneficial for the best turkey roasting pan results, as it elevates the turkey. This allows hot air to circulate underneath, promoting more even cooking and crispier skin all around while collecting flavorful drippings in the pan below.
What Are The Advantages Of A V-Rack Over A Flat Rack?
A V-rack is often preferred for a turkey roasting pan because its shape cradles the bird, helping it to stand upright for better heat circulation and browning. This design encourages more uniform cooking and can make carving easier once the turkey is ready.
Are Non-Stick Turkey Roasting Pans Worth It?
Non-stick surfaces on a turkey roasting pan can simplify cleanup significantly by preventing food from sticking. While they offer convenience, ensure the non-stick coating is robust and PFOA-free for safe and effective use during your holiday cooking.
